The group building a better California says it has enough signatures to place two new ballot measures before voters in November. They catch with enough support the group can cancel out the proposed billionaire wealth tax. So brilliant, right? Fight fire with fire. So if you are in favor of the billionaire tax, then you see the word billionaire on the ballot and you say yes. But now you see two. No one reads the ballot. And so now you see two things on there that have the word billionaire in it. And you're just in yes mode. Yeah, get the billionaires. Make them pay. They don't pay their fair share. And if you're one of these people. So you vote yes twice because you're not sure which is the billionaire's tax and which is that other one that they're saying well they both say billionaire brilliant move so yes yes And the two bills neutralize each other. They catch with enough support the group can cancel out the proposed billionaire wealth tax. Their biggest backer has donated $57 million to the cause that in part supports the following. It will bar new taxes on certain types of wealth like intellectual property. Oh, that's good. That's a good one because that's how they assess these taxes. Like you don't like nobody goes to work and their pay rate is a billion. Like there's no billion dollar payroll.

6:47

People don't clock in and their rate is a billion dollars a year. So they determine that somebody's a billionaire through a lot of things. Because billionaires are really smart. They're putting money all over the place. You don't just leave cash in a checking account. But they also have assets. And a lot of it is intellectual property. So if you say, no, that doesn't count. You can't add that. That brings down the amount of billionaires left in California to a handful. It will bar new taxes on certain types of wealth like intellectual property. It will ban retroactive taxation based on past residency. And it will require audits of tax spending and increase oversight. All right. So that's going to be the dueling billionaires tax proposals. So there's been some discussion at LA Unified School District that the administration is imposing health guidelines on the school lunch program that is distributed at LA Unified. That is designed. to make the lunches healthier. And we all agree that the school lunches are crapola. And it would be a good idea if the kids were eating healthier food. But LA Unified said that these new restrictions are making it impossible for them to offer free lunches. And 80%, 80% of LA Unified School District students qualify for free or reduced price meals. So something's wrong. We'll dig into it coming up next. Lou Penrose, Inva John Cobalt. You're listening to KFI AM 640 on demand. Lou Penrose, Inva John Cobalt on the John Cobalt show. So LA Unified School District says that the federal mandates are putting a pressure on their ability to. provide free school lunches to students at the LA Unified School District. So the food, the Health and Health and Human Services set these guidelines. The Department of Agriculture distributes the money. And Health and Human Services, as everyone knows, is headed by Secretary Robert F. Kennedy Jr.. And he's all about making America healthy again, getting seed oils out of the French fries. uh making sure the food pyramid is right making sure that people are eating the right foods and making sure that anything that's offered from the federal government in the form of aid and school lunches is a form of aid is at least healthy food so he's increased the standards and pushed to eliminate processed foods from school lunches
